Confirmed: Amaravati to Get Mega Cricket Stadium!

Andhra Pradesh’s capital, Amaravati, is all set to host one of the biggest cricket stadiums in India. The Andhra Cricket Association (ACA) has prepared the plan on a fast track to ensure the Amaravati stadium will be the most sought-after international stadium.

The ACA Honorary Secretary and Rajya Sabha member Sana Satish revealed that the association has requested the Andhra Pradesh government to allocate 40 acres of land in the core region of Amaravati. The ACA is determined to make the stadium one of the best international stadiums in India to attract international matches to Andhra Pradesh.

To be built with an estimated budget of Rs.300 crore, the stadium will host over 60,000 spectators and will feature world-class infrastructure. The multi-event stadium will be operational throughout the year. The ACA has plans to develop cricket grounds in all the districts of the state in the next three years.

Andhra Pradesh has cricket stadiums in Mangalagiri, Mulapadu (Vijayawada), Vizianagaram, Visakhapatnam, and Ananthapuram. Plans are on to develop big stadiums in Tirupati, Nellore, and Kurnool in the first phase to encourage local and aspiring cricketers. The 17-year-old IPL stadium in Vizag recently underwent renovation. Impressed by the enhanced infrastructure, the BCCI granted five women’s world cup matches to Vizag stadium.
